In this captivating collection, Andrea Levy, acclaimed author of "Small Island" and "The Long Song," presents a series of short stories that reflect her two decades of storytelling. Including an introductory essay on her heritage and the context of her works, the collection spans themes of race, history, and personal identity, showcasing Levy's distinctive voice known for its humor and compassion. Concluding with a new story commemorating the centenary of World War I, these pieces resonate with insight, emotional depth, and a keen awareness of social injustices.
